🐝 Mad honey is a natural but neurotoxic substance created when bees happen to collect nectar from certain poisonous plants. From ancient military mishaps to cutting-edge drug development, we connect history, biology, and chemistry in this educational video. The second part explains the total synthesis of kalmanol (a rare cousin of grayanotoxin, the primary toxin in mad honey) which is more geared towards chemistry students and synthesis nerds.
